Listing remarks MLS

Move in ready! Well maintained 1 bedroom, 1 full bath Tiny Home waiting for you! New ductless MiniSplit installed in 2025 for economical heating and cooling! All appliances included-range, refrigerator, dishwasher, washer, dryer, small freezer. Furniture- table and chairs, two living room chairs, small TV with antenna, small desk and queen size bed. High speed fiber optic internet ready to be connected. What you see is what you get! Store your excess items in the small storage shed that is included. Community water is paid up through September, 2026 so no water fees until then! Private septic installed in 2021. Property was surveyed in 2021 and copies are available. Not often do you find a Tiny Home with a dedicated bedroom and dedicated full bathroom with tub and shower! Make this your home or investment property with no rental restrictions!

For passive investors: Depreciation is non-cash, so a rental often shows a tax loss while cash-flowing — sheltering income. Rental losses are passive: they offset passive income freely, and up to $25,000/yr can offset ordinary (W-2) income if you actively participate and your MAGI is under $100k (phasing out to $0 by $150k); unused losses carry forward. On sale, claimed depreciation is recaptured at up to 25%, and gains may owe capital-gains tax (a 1031 exchange can defer both). Figures are a year-1 estimate at your 24.0% rate — not tax advice; consult a CPA.
